Learning Technologies Leadership Institute

ACODE’s Learning Technologies Leadership Institute, ACODE Institute 2011, will be held from Sunday 21 to Thursday 25 August 2011 at Twin Towns Resort, Coolangatta.

The Institute is focused on meeting the leadership and management development needs of the next generation of leaders in tertiary education in relation to the use of technologies to support learning and teaching.

Institute participants will be involved in a practical professional development program designed support them in developing an understanding of effective leadership in the tertiary education context.  They will work with colleagues to gain an understanding of leadership skills and strategies, and to develop their own leadership potential in a collaborative and supportive environment and apply their knowledge and learning to case studies focused on approaches to leading the introduction and use of learning technologies in both New Zealand and Australian tertiary educational settings.

The Director of the Institute is Dr Tom Prebble, Professor Emeritus of Massey University, educational consultant and researcher, member of the Board of Ako Aotearoa and the Establishment Director for that organisation. He spent much of his career at Massey University, serving most recently as Professor of Higher Education and previously as Principal (Extramural and International), Director of Extramural Studies, and Lecturer and Senior Lecturer in Educational Administration.

Tom has extensive experience of evaluation and quality assurance in education having served on the Committee on University Academic Programmes (CUAP), conducted numerous programme and process reviews, and currently serving as an Honorary Auditor for the Australian Universities Quality Agency.
